Panorama Berlin announces layout changes

Panorama Berlin is returning this January with all the latest trends of the upcoming Fall Winter season. Under the slogan ‘Shaping Identities’, more than 800 exhibitors will come together in a 45,000 sq mt exhibition space across eleven halls.

Panorama wants to establish its position as a service provider and an industry hub. “After ten successful seasons, we decided to revise our current concept,” said Jörg Wichmann, CEO of Panorama Berlin. “’Shaping Identities’ describes both our mission and what we encourage our brands to do, sharpen their profile and present a strong message.”

“Thanks to a new hall structure, expanded lifestyle areas and our new community areas, Panorama Berlin remains the best platform for this,” continued Wichmann. The new layout makes it easier for buyers to navigate across the offering, with dedicated areas for men and women’s which blend seamlessly with each other from casualwear to formalwear, and from classic to progressive.

Hall 1 will showcase high-quality womenswear, while Hall 3 will focus on clothing for a younger, more extroverted customer. Hall 5 will be dedicated to accessories.

Menswear will be presented in Hall 2 and Hall 4, spanning across traditional menswear, streetsyle and unisex collections. In Hall 6, footwear collections will take centre stage, while a new platform for sustainable fashion will take place at Hall 7 alongside a plus-size fashion area and a an event space for talks.

Hall 9 will be the home of denim and streetwear and will host the "Selvedge Run - Trade Show for Quality Garments and Crafted Goods" tradeshow at Marshall House.

The next edition of Panorama, taking place from 16-18 January, will feature several lifestyle areas, which will bring a sense of being at a modern department store. Products and gadgets specially selected for the respective target groups will be presented in these lifestyle spaces.

Returning brands including Marc Cain, Oui, Vagabond, Fila, Chiemsee, Guess, Miss Sixty, Bench, Desigual and Jack & Jones have already confirmed their presence at the upcoming show. Meanwhile new exhibitors will include Sandara, Codello, Adax, Norton, My Jewellery, Zoey, Chasin and Paddock’s Jeans.

Panorama Berlin is jointly organised by Panorama Fashion Fair Berlin GmbH and Messe Berlin GmbH. Last season, the show attracted nearly 50,000 visitors from 96 countries, and hosted more than 700 brands.
